Trinity Twirlers is a comprehensive twirling program where students will develop a new interest and love for twirling.

This program is dedicated to refining dance twirl skills from the very basics to a fun polished routine.

Twirlers in grades K-8th and of all skill levels will learn many new skills in group or private lessons.

Students will learn proper twirling technique, basic tricks, spins, tosses, dance motions, positions, basic strutting, and some other fun twirling skills. Lessons in ribbons, steamers, flags, hoops two batons and three batons are available in private sessions.

Students will acquire many benefits from physical activity, team work, and confidence building in a positive, fun, and motivating atmosphere.

Chanisha Mendenhall, Faculty

Chanisha Mendenhall has been studying, competing and performing the art of baton twirling in a variety of forms for nearly 15 years. Raised in the Scott Depot area and a Winfield graduate, Ms. Mendenhall studied baton under her mother, a twirl coach and registered National Baton Twirling Association judge.

She was Majorette Captain and Feature Twirler at Winfield High School, has performed in several parades across the state and twirled at games for the Indiana Colts and Pittsburgh Steelers.

Entering her third year as a Marshall University Majorette, Ms. Mendenhall is pursuing a degree in music education. She has instructed teams and taught private lessons for many years and loves to help children learn and grow in the art of twirling.
